Yes they are Monster cables. I’ve had them for a while, although the generic ones I have sound only slightly worse. I’m using them with my CDP right now. They are a little bloated in the low end compared to generic ones, but otherwise they sound a little better. More clarity to the highs and mids, better soundstage, etc.
Vinyl is most definitely the best thing that has ever happened to my system. Even with a scratched-to-heck 40g record, Sgt. Peppers still sounds better on vinyl than CD, although I still listen to the CD because the record skips occasionally. Thanks to all for your help with my vinyl inquiries. I would look for Rubber Soul on vinyl, because it sounds genuinely amazing. Blows the iTunes mp3 out of the water, and although I have never heard it on CD, I imagine it would be the same result. -
